Instead, find a clear nail with the quick easily visible, get some good quality clippers (read: sharp!) and start slowly from back to front, preferably with the blade away from the dogs foot. Slowly shave off a miniscule amount of the harder nail tip; like shaving parmesan cheese. Once you get a thin slice off, you can slowly take more thin slices. Don't overdo it. As you begin to clip more regularly, the quick will withdraw back into a shorter nail over time. Then, match the amount you've shaved with the amount you would take off the darker, opaque nails.

It's also helpful if the nails are a little soft, like after a bath. If you don't overdo it, your dog will get used to it. If you go too far and hurt them, they will have a tough time letting you do it again.
